Congratulations to
Lauren Gawlinksi '17 for being named BWW February 2017
Athlete of the Month!
Lauren led the Bandits bowling team this season with an overall average of 190.1 and was named to the GCAC All Conference Team. Lauren was an IHSA State Finals Qualifier, including a 60th overall individual finish in this years IHSA State Finals Tournament. She was also the overall individual pinfall champion this year at the Evanston Invite, the IHSA State Regional and the IHSA State Sectional, becoming the first Resurrection Bowler ever to win both an IHSA State Regional and IHSA State Sectional Individual Title in the same season. Congratulations to Lauren!
